  Process for making a tar soap.



   It is known that wood tar is used to produce the known tar soaps. However, the wood tar has the disadvantage that it contains excess acetic acid. so reacted sour. Because of this property, it is not suitable to the extent required for mixing with soaps or for producing tar soaps, since it has the effect of decomposing the soap. The soap contains fatty acid salts. If you mix the soap with wood tar, the acetic acid of the tar will react chemically with the alkali of the fatty acid salt. Acetic acid alkali is formed with elimination of corresponding amounts of fatty acids.

PATENT CLAIM: Process for the production of a tar soap, characterized by the use of a tar obtained from peat. ** WARNING ** End of CLMS field may overlap beginning of DESC **.
